The Little Nightmares series has been captivating millions of players worldwide since 2017. Now it’s your turn to try to survive the first entry in most charming horror series ever made.
Take on the role of Six, a lone child lost in a massive metal vessel known as the Maw, surrounded by dangerous, distorted versions of adults. You’ll need to do your best to escape in one piece or your fate will be worse than you ever dared dream.
You wake up in a damp, dark room. Your sole possession is a brass lighter. You have no memory of how you got here, but it’s clear that you are in danger. Only your keen eyes and quick wits can get you out in one piece.
This world is not meant for children, but you can use your stature as an advantage with a bit of imagination. Climb drawers and shelves to find child-sized passageways through The Maw too tiny for the adults to reach and you’ll be safe… at least for a while.
The inhabitants of the Maw have only one use for children, and it’s never pretty. Children who don’t want to get caught should stay hidden and move carefully when they’re around. Under certain circumstances, a distraction might avert their attention long enough for you to scuttle away scott-free. Be careful, if you accidentally make too much noise, the Residents are quite determined once you’ve caught their eye.
Sometimes, there’s no other choice but to run. If you can stay alive long enough to get somewhere the Residents can’t reach you, you might survive.
Can you make it through the Maw to freedom? Six is counting on you. Good luck, little one.

This game is an absolute masterpiece amongst puzzle horror games. It's super atmospheric and there are some very satisfying moments where the story just clicks - along with some moments of genuine horror, where my heart was racing or I felt terrible for the characters. The puzzles are also excellent - often looping through each other with multi-layer complexity. However, sometimes i would get confused - a couple times to the point I had to reach out to a guide. The full play-through (with all the DLCs) took me just under 11 hrs, so it's not super long, but if you can get it on a nice discount - it's worth every cent.
